Importance of Quality Rest



Getting high quality sleep is important for effective weight-loss. When you don't obtain sufficient rest, your body's cravings hormonal agents can end up being imbalanced. Leptin, the hormonal agent that tells your brain you're full, reduces, while ghrelin, the hormonal agent that boosts hunger, boosts. This imbalance can bring about overeating and weight gain.

Moreover, absence of sleep can also impact your decision-making abilities, making it more challenging to withstand unhealthy food selections. Your mind's prefrontal cortex, responsible for self-discipline and decision-making, suffers when you're sleep-deprived. This can lead to reaching for sweet or high-calorie treats instead of much healthier choices.

On top of that, insufficient rest can impact your energy degrees and motivation to workout. When you're tired, you're less most likely to take part in physical activity, which is essential for weight management.

Moreover, inadequate sleep high quality can result in increased tension and cortisol levels, which may add to weight gain gradually.

Influence on Metabolic process



Guaranteeing you get adequate top quality sleep regularly positively affects your metabolic process, aiding in weight loss initiatives.

When you do not get sufficient rest, your body's hormonal agent degrees come to be imbalanced. This imbalance can cause enhanced levels of ghrelin, the hormone that boosts appetite, and decreased degrees of leptin, the hormonal agent that subdues appetite. As a result, this can lead to over-eating and weight gain.

Additionally, inadequate rest can reduce your metabolism. When you're sleep-deprived, your body's capability to process and store carbohydrates is influenced, bring about higher blood sugar level levels. This can contribute to insulin resistance, making it harder for your body to successfully regulate energy use and storage space.


Moreover, lack of rest can influence the functioning of your thyroid, a principal in metabolism regulation. Rest deprivation can reduce thyroid hormone levels, which are essential for preserving a healthy metabolic process.

Methods for Better Sleep



To improve your rest quality, think about applying the adhering to methods.

First, establish a constant sleep timetable by going to bed and waking up at the same times everyday, also on weekend breaks. This assists manage your body's internal clock, making it less complicated to sleep and get up normally.

Furthermore, develop a relaxing bedtime routine to indicate to your body that it's time to wind down. This could include tasks like checking out a book, taking a cozy bathroom, or exercising deep breathing workouts.

Make your room a sleep-friendly atmosphere by maintaining it great, dark, and quiet. Investing in a comfortable mattress and pillows can also dramatically enhance your sleep high quality.
